Job description

Working for Dover Precision Components, as a Skilled CNC Operator you will be part of a fully integrated Computer Aided Manufacturing facility, utilising CNC machining centres for turning, milling and grinding operations to produce customised designs from a variety of steel grades, copper, brass, aluminium and bronze.

The facility has a broad range of multi-axis machine tools, lathes, mills and associated equipment, with a workload being a high-mix of customised fluid-film bearings, seals and isolators with typical applications in turbo and industrial machinery, where we are supplying customers throughout Europe and further afield.

  • Please Note: This position is offered as an initial 6-month, Fixed Term Contract, with a pro-rata Annual Salary for working a rotating shift pattern of 2 weeks on early (6am) and then 2 weeks on backshift (2pm) which, including 18% shift premium gives total earnings of £44,919.62, plus productivity bonuses, pension & life insurance.
What You Will Bring:
  • HNC or SVQ/NVQ level 3 in Mechanical Engineering, or time-served apprenticeship in a machining discipline.
  • A minimum of 5 years’ experience operating CNC machine tools within a lean-manufacturing work environment.
  • Predominantly experienced as a Turner / performing turning operations with CNC lathes / turning centres.
  • Experience working with machine control systems such as Fanuc, Mazak, Heidenhaim or Haas.
  • Proven ability to hold tight machining tolerances of less than .0025mm.
  • Experienced with precision inspection equipment including, but not limited to, micrometres, callipers, height gauges and bore gauges.
  • Ideally with experience in the power generation, oil & gas, aerospace or similar environment.
What You Will Do:
  • Read process sheets, blueprints and sketches of parts to determine machining to be done, dimensional specifications, setup and operating requirements.
  • Locate and download programs from a DNC storage system.
  • Interpret work instructions, identify, select and install proper tooling for operations being performed.
  • Calculate proper feeds and speeds for a variety of steel grades, copper, brass, aluminium and bronze.
  • Read, understand, edit or write complete programs.
  • Intuitively understand capabilities of tooling and machinery.
  • Understand applicable quality systems and perform necessary quality inspections.
  • Apply principles of Lean Manufacturing to reduce setup times and improve productivity.
  • Visually inspect final components.
  • Perform boxing of parts to include cleaning, oiling, wrapping and boxing the final product for shipment.
  • Perform cleaning, fitting, filing, tapping, reaming, blending, polishing and aligning to ensure free action of movable parts and operating requirements.
  • Use precision measuring instruments and gauging devices and perform various quality inspection type procedures to include dimensional verification.
  • Properly identify components after assembly/manufacture.
More About The Company:

Part of Dover Precision Components, who deliver performance-critical solutions for rotating and reciprocating machinery across the oil & gas, power generation, marine, industrial, chemical, and general processing markets. Comprising Waukesha Bearings, Bearings Plus, InproSeal and Cook Compression brands, our portfolio includes hydrodynamic bearings, active magnetic bearings, system and bearing protection, and reciprocating compressor valves, sealing technologies, pistons, rods and more. Each solution is custom engineered to provide optimum efficiency, reliability, and productivity, and backed by comprehensive aftermarket services.

Dover Corporation overall, is a diversified global manufacturer and solutions provider with annual revenue of approximately $8 billion. We deliver innovative equipment and components, consumable supplies, aftermarket parts, software and digital solutions, and support services through five operating segments: Engineered Products, Fueling Solutions, Imaging and Identification, Pumps and Process Solutions, and Refrigeration and Food Equipment. Dover combines global scale with operational agility to lead the markets we serve. Recognized for our entrepreneurial approach for over 60 years, our team of over 23,000 employees takes an ownership mindset, collaborating with customers to redefine what's possible.
